Sleetwealth In reply to DragonLadyhere [2009-05-03 21:24:17 +0000 UTC]

The hair takes patience! I do use tweezers sometimes and toothpicks. just a very slow layering from the bottom up towards the center of the crown. when its body hair even harder.Some of his arm and leg hair is painted becasue of that. I remember having fits with this one!
